Tiwalola is a Partner in the firm’s Intellectual Property, Technology, Media & Telecommunications, and Mergers & Acquisitions practice groups.

She has advised local and multinational companies on corporate structure, regulatory compliance and acquisitions. She was part of the team which advised The Coca Cola Company on its acquisition of a 100% stake in C.H.I. Limited, Nigeria’s leading still beverages producer.

Within the intellectual property practice, she regularly advises clients on the protection of intellectual property rights, including trademarks, patents, industrial designs and copyright, IP portfolio management, the provision of franchising and licensing advice. She has been involved in several high-profile franchising transactions. In this regard, she advised the foreign franchisors of the Cold Stone Creamery, Johnny Rockets and Hard Rock Café franchises. She is currently involved in advising other foreign franchises that are actively taking steps to enter the Nigerian market.

She has actively and successfully been involved with protecting client brands from dilution, unfair use by third parties and bad faith trademark applications. In this regard, she handled the trademark opposition proceedings preventing the registration of trademarks similar to the OLYMPIC trademarks in Nigeria. Also notable is her handling of the successful opposition of the application for the registration of Walmart’s “ALWAYS LOW PRICES ALWAYS” trademark which is similar to Shoprite’s “Lower Prices You Can Trust Always” trademark.

Tiwa won the Rising Star of Africa award in the 2021 guide to the world’s leading financial law firms published by the International Financial Law Review (IFLR). She was ranked by Who’s Who Legal as a 2022 Global Leader in Franchising and also ranked by WTR 1000 in its 2022 review of trademark practitioners. She is Vice President of the Executive Committee of the Intellectual Property Law Association of Nigeria, and a Group Leader in the Well-Known Marks Committee of the International Trademark Association.
